The problem with basing it on accomplishment is that this ties up hte game. It means you have to attach a length of time to the accomplishment. When you do that, you exclude players who might not have hte time (or inclination). So you make it purchasable. This allows you to have customers who have less time but more money. This (should) broaden your user base. However, as was mentioned by the Ephirath, it breaks immersion when people show off the things they buy without earning it in-game. It cheapens the accomplishment.

Is there a way to please everybody so that nobody has bad feelings?

Keep in mind I long played Eq even though I had bad feelings. So maybe it's not game breaking. However, I'm not playing it anymore. In fact, I'm playing a fairly hardcore game right now named Wurm Online. But even in that game players can purchase silver and silver can purchase most everything in the game; including labor. However, players still have to work and organize things. The game doesn't overly favor rich players. I'm sure with time it could. If the rich players start to become too common then the developers will want their money....

A good example of a game that became too expensive is Entropia Universe.

How would you suggest that a game can please people of all tolerances? So lets say there's somebody that only can play 1 hour per day and another person that an play 5 and yet another that only players 2 hours every other day. And lets say that one of them has a salary at least 3x higher than the others. If the company wants their money, how should they go about getting it? And what about the poor player??

The idea is to make a game that works for every person, rich and poor, all walks of life. Why? Money. You want their money. A game that works for the most people will get you the most money.

The irony is of course that 80% or more of the money is in the top 20% of income earners. In fact, 1% of income earners constitute about 30% of total net worth. So if games start to tap into the top income earners, it's a given that they'll favor them. The trick will be not losing the poor players.
